The contract specifies the procurement of 267 linear feet of electrical wire under NSN 6145-01-469-3953 and part number 30-275-22A06-AA, required for a critical application at Bell Textron Inc. The wire must be supplied in continuous length, with packaging and preservation strictly compliant with MIL-STD-2073-1E and MIL-DTL-12000, and must adhere to DLA packaging requirements. Packaging must use preservative methods and materials designated as ZZ, with no cushioning or dunnage specified, and units must be packed in intermediate containers as needed. Marking must follow MIL-STD-129, and palletization must conform to RP001 standards. The delivery is FOB origin, with inspection and acceptance occurring at the destination, and a quantity variance of plus or minus 5% is permitted. The required delivery date is November 27, 2026, with a 168-day lead time, and the shipment must arrive by January 19, 2027, to the designated DLA distribution facility in New Cumberland, Pennsylvania. Advice codes govern how the wire is packaged—continuous length is mandatory if the code is 2N, 28, or 34, while 2P or 39 allow multiple unit packs if continuous length is maintained. Technical and quality requirements referenced via R or I numbers are governed by the DLA Master List of Technical and Quality Requirements, with contract revisions controlled by the solicitation or award date depending on acquisition size. Configuration change management and deviation requests must be processed under RQ002, and any non-accepted supplies must have government identification removed per RQ011. The wire is subject to strict compliance with all specified standards, and all documentation must align with the DLA procurement protocol.

Solicitation SPE7M1-26-T-318Q is a request for quotations issued by DLA Land and Maritime for the procurement of 12,476 feet of electrical wire, specifically part number M27500-22RC1S09 under NSN 6145-01-090-5648. This is a critical application item that must comply with the Qualified Products List or Qualified Manufacturers List and meet the technical standards of TDP Rev A Gen 2 and NEMA WC 27500-2025. The requirement specifies a quantity variance of plus or minus 5 percent and mandates that the material be provided in continuous lengths based on the applicable advice code. Delivery is required by February 9, 2027, with a need ship date of February 2, 2027, shipped FOB Origin to DLA Distribution San Joaquin in Tracy, California. The contract mandates strict adherence to MIL-DTL-12000 for preservation and packaging of cables and MIL-STD-129 for shipment marking. A critical safety restriction prohibits the intentional addition of mercury or mercury-containing compounds, except for specific functional exceptions specified by NAVSEA. Inspection and acceptance will occur at the destination. Offerors must submit quotes via the DIBBS portal and comply with various federal regulations, including the Buy American Act, the Berry Amendment, and DFARS requirements for safeguarding covered defense information. Payment processing is to be handled electronically through the Wide Area WorkFlow system.

This contract, identified as SPE4A6-26-R-XD67, is a solicitation issued by the Department of Defense ASC Commodities Division for the procurement of 1,122 units of a special purpose electrical cable assembly, NSN 5995-01-671-5152, part number PFGC-007/P from Pro Flight Gear LLC. The procurement is structured as a firm fixed price agreement and is intended to result in a bilateral award or indefinite delivery purchase order for stock buys, featuring a five-year base period with an aggregate contract value up to 350,000 dollars. Delivery is required within 60 days after the order is placed, with both inspection and acceptance occurring at the destination and shipping terms set as FOB origin. The contract mandates strict adherence to various technical and quality requirements, including DLA packaging requirements under RP001 and marking standards per MIL-STD-129. Quality assurance is governed by MIL-STD-1916 or ASQ H1331, utilizing a zero-based sampling plan for critical, major, and minor attributes. Additional compliance requirements include the removal of government identification from non-accepted supplies per RQ011, physical identification and bare item marking per RQ017, and the handling of covered defense information under RD003. The item is designated as a critical application item, and documentation for source approval requests must follow RC001 guidelines.

The Defense Logistics Agency, through DLA Land and Maritime, has issued Request for Quotations SPE7L7-26-Q-2412 for the procurement of 100 nickel-cadmium wet storage batteries (NSN 6140-01-241-2296). These batteries are specified as wet, discharged, and spillable, with a non-extendable shelf life of 36 months. Approved sources include Aerodesign, Inc. (P/N AD-31004-04C) and Marathonnorco Aerospace, Inc. (P/N 31004-04C). The items are to be delivered to the Royal Saudi Air Force within 60 days after the order date. This is a fixed-price solicitation where award will be based on the best value to the government, evaluating technical conformity, past performance, and offered delivery time. Because the batteries are classified as corrosive materials (UN2795), the contractor must strictly adhere to hazardous materials regulations, including ICAO, IMDG, 49 CFR, and AFJMAN 24-204. Packaging must comply with MIL-STD-2073-1E Level B, Pack Code Q, using 4G fiber-board boxes. Inspection will be conducted by DCMA at the distributor or OEM site, with acceptance occurring at the origin. Administrative requirements include the use of the Wide Area WorkFlow system for electronic invoicing and receiving reports. The contract incorporates various FAR and DFARS clauses, including the Buy American and Balance of Payments Program and strict cybersecurity reporting requirements under DFARS 252.204-7012. Quotes must be submitted electronically by the deadline of September 17, 2026.
